electricity

noun

Stress: third syllable

Syllables: e-lec-tric-i-ty (5)

English Definition

A form of energy resulting from the existence of charged particles.

Example Sentence

The electricity went out during the storm.

US IPA /ɪˌlekˈtrɪsəti/
UK IPA /ɪˌlekˈtrɪsəti/
